Reja: We're ready for Roma duel
Saturday 24 January, 2009

Edy Reja is determined to recapture fourth place for Napoli by seeing off Roma in what he calls “a Champions League clash.”

Both sides are targeting a top four finish this season and go head-to-head at the San Paolo on Sunday afternoon.

“It is a very important game for everyone and, if we look at the table, it can be considered a Champions League clash,” said the Coach.

“It isn’t often we get it wrong at the San Paolo. I am sure the affection and positive vibes from the fans can give us a huge hand. Roma are in great shape, but we are ready for them.”

German Denis will be dropped in favour of Marcelo Zalayeta after the Argentine reacted angrily to his substitution last week.

Roma were the last side to win in this stadium, 2-0 on March 9 2008, after which Napoli have won 16 and drawn two official games on home turf.

To add to Reja’s worries, Francesco Totti has completed a record recovery from a thigh strain to return a month early. “He could’ve waited a week!” joked the Coach.

“Totti is a player of great charisma and quality, so naturally we will have to be careful. Roma are probably at the top of their form right now. We are in good shape too and must maintain the tempo and intensity.”

Napoli’s ambitions will depend greatly on their results this week, as first they will face Roma and then Fiorentina on Wednesday night.

“It will be the opportunity to measure up against our aspirations. We have always put in strong performances against the big clubs, sometimes even exhilarating ones.

“This is a young side that can grow through these tests and understand its own capabilities. But for now, we’ll just focus on Roma…”
